Structural engineer services involve assessing the strength, stability, and integrity of a building or structure. These professionals analyze existing frameworks or design new ones to ensure they meet safety standards and can withstand various loads and forces. The process often includes detailed inspections, calculations, and the creation of technical reports that identify potential issues or areas needing reinforcement. Such evaluations are essential during renovations, additions, or repairs to confirm that modifications do not compromise the structure's safety.
This service helps resolve problems related to structural deficiencies, such as cracks, sagging, or uneven settling. It is also valuable when planning significant alterations or expansions, ensuring that new construction elements integrate properly with existing structures. In cases of damage caused by natural events or aging, structural engineers identify the root causes and recommend appropriate solutions to reinforce or rebuild affected areas. This expertise helps prevent future failures and maintains the long-term stability of the property.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cook County,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Design Consultation - Cost for initial design consultation typically ranges from $500 to $1,500, depending on project complexity and size. Larger or more complex structures may incur higher fees.
Structural Analysis - Structural analysis services us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000, with basic assessments at the lower end and detailed reports for large projects at the higher end.
Foundation Inspection - Foundation inspection costs generally vary from $300 to $1,200, based on the extent of evaluation needed and property size.
Construction Document Preparation - Preparing detailed construction documents can range from $2,000 to $6,000, influenced by project scope and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a local structural engineer, it is important to consider their experience in handling projects similar to the homeowner’s needs. A reputable professional will have a history of working on residential structures within the area, demonstrating familiarity with local building codes and common structural challenges. Clear communication about their expertise and project approach can help ensure that expectations are aligned from the outset, reducing potential misunderstandings during the process.
Written expectations and scope of work are essential components when evaluating potential service providers. A detailed proposal or contract should outline the specific services offered, project milestones, and deliverables. This documentation helps clarify what is included and sets a foundation for accountability. Homeowners should also seek references or reviews from previous clients to gauge the professional’s reputation and reliability, ensuring that the selected engineer has a track record of delivering quality service.
Effective communication is a key factor in a successful project. A reputable local pro will be responsive to questions and provide timely updates throughout the engagement. They should be approachable and willing to discuss project details, concerns, and next steps clearly.
